We study tree-to-tree transformations that can be defined in first-order logic or monadic second-order logic. We prove a decomposition theorem, which shows that every transformation can be obtained from prime transformations, such as tree-to-tree homomorphisms or pre-order traversal, by using combinators such as function composition.
